Make an emergency call
1

Make sure the device is switched on.

2

Check for adequate signal strength. You may also need to do the following:

Insert a SIM card.

Deactivate call restrictions you have activated for your device, such as call

barring, fixed dialling, or closed user group.

Make sure the offline or flight profile is not activated.

If the device screen and keys are locked, unlock them.

3

Press the end key repeatedly, until the home screen is displayed.

4

To open the dialler, select the dialler icon.

5

Enter the official emergency number for your present location. Emergency call

numbers vary by location.

6

Press the call key.

7

Give the necessary information as accurately as possible. Do not end the call until

given permission to do so.

Important: Activate both cellular and internet calls, if your device supports internet

calls. The device may attempt to make emergency calls both through cellular networks

and through your internet call service provider. Connections in all conditions cannot be

guaranteed. Never rely solely on any wireless device for essential communications like

medical emergencies.
